Play North Adds Swintt Content to Expand Market Reach

Play North has partnered with igaming supplier Swintt to integrate its portfolio, including the Elysium Studios – Driven by Swintt range, across the operator’s Kansino and Pikakasino brands.

The agreement will focus on delivering content to MGA and Netherlands-regulated markets, allowing Play North to expand its offering with a selection of Swintt’s games. This includes recent Elysium Studios titles designed to offer stylised, feature-rich gameplay.

Among the additions is I Hate Fairytales, an Elysium Studios release that reimagines traditional narratives through darker themes and dynamic mechanics. These titles are intended to complement Play North’s player-focused approach by enhancing engagement through innovative slot experiences.

The deal supports Swintt’s broader strategy to grow its footprint in regulated European igaming markets while enabling Play North to strengthen its content portfolio with new releases tailored to local player preferences.
